Abstract
Ibutilide fumarate injection is the first antiarrhythmic drug approved by the Food and Drug Administration for acute conversion of atrial fibrillation and flutter of recent onset (up to 90 days). This drug will find its greatest use in critical care units and emergency departments. Critical care nurses monitor the patients, recognize and assist in treating adverse events, and evaluate patient outcomes. Advanced practice nurses will find this information useful for teaching patients, colleagues, and new critical care nurses.
